Collaborative and Relational Autism Care

Our mission is to improve the quality of life for individuals with autism and their families. We take a collaborative approach to ensure all professionals involved in a treatment plan work together to help each child or young adult reach their highest potential. We believe in relational autism care that compassionately supports all members of a family impacted by autism.
